Speaking Venue in Los Angeles

Looking for a stage for your next presentation?

Kama is a speaking and presentation venue in West Los Angeles for organizers and presenters seeking more than a conventional meeting room. The professional stage and visually considered environment are suited to keynote presentations, TED-style talks, leadership workshops, educational seminars, panel discussions, book launches, founder events and filmed presentations.

For speakers building their public profile, Kama can also serve as a setting for speaker-reel production, keynote video recording and professional stage photography. A real audience creates the interaction and credibility that can be difficult to reproduce in a traditional video studio.

The venue is conveniently located on Pico Boulevard in West Los Angeles, with access from Sawtelle, Santa Monica, Brentwood, Westwood, Century City and Culver City. Event formats can be tailored to support live attendance, presentation technology, photography, video production and post-event networking.

Whether you are preparing for a conference, launching a new idea, hosting a professional workshop or producing content for future speaking opportunities, Kama provides a distinctive stage on which to present your work.
